Steps to make Sweet potato (shakarkandi) chaat:
- Boil sweet potato in a cooker for one whistle only. Check with knife if it is cooked or not. It should not be messy cooked.
- Cool,peel and cube them.
- Add masalas one by one.Then add chutneys and then lemon juice.
- Sprinkle chaat masala.
- Enjoy.
- Instead of boiling you can roast them in oven or old age fire.
